• 29 de Noviembre, 2023. Multilevel networks and integrated health care in Australia. (Chiara Broccatelli, Marie Curie Researcher, GRAFO-UAB). 16 h. Seminari A, Facultad de Filosofía y Letras, formato híbrido.

This research aimed to evaluate Project ECHO®, an online mentoring and networking health program, and its network outputs within the frameworks of integrated health care and multilevel networks. We focused on health-related knowledge transmission among the network of professionals through formal and informal channels, and across different health and non-health sectors and organisational systems. The multilevel approach informed the data collection strategy and the application of network measures. We then used Multilevel Exponential Random Graph Models to understand the interdependence of advice- knowledge sharing behaviours between and across health professionals and their agencies. Finally, we incorporated network generated results within an evaluation framework for establishing the efficiency of the implemented network health program along four pillars.
